I got lucky, he already had a used ETA 2824 movement from an OW watch that at his shop that he sold me. I'm not sure if you have to supply him a movement otherwise or if he will order a new one for you.  I did a search and a brand new movement is between $140 - $160 depending on the level of decoration.

$100 ETA 2824 movement
$25 black date wheel
$4 stem
$35 dial/hands installation
$4.80 return shipping
insurance is 95 cents per $100
Total: $168.80 + insurance
